Вперед в будущее: обзор последних обновлений алгоритма опорных векторов в машинном обучении 2024
Последние обновления алгоритма опорных векторов. Часть 9: Машинное обучение 2024
Введение
Алгоритм опорных векторов (SVM) по-прежнему один из самых популярных методов машинного обучения для классификации и регрессии. В этой статье мы рассмотрим последние обновления SVM, в том числе новые алгоритмы, улучшения производительности и приложения в различных областях.
Новые алгоритмы SVM
В последние годы было разработано несколько новых алгоритмов SVM, призванных преодолеть ограничения традиционных подходов. Эти алгоритмы включают:
-
SVDD (SVM для обнаружения отклонений): Используется для обнаружения выбросов и аномалий в данных.
-
Nu-SVM: Альтернативный вариант стандартного SVM, который позволяет пользователям контролировать количество опорных векторов в модели.
-
Transductive SVM: Расширение SVM, которое может обрабатывать новые примеры без повторного обучения модели.
Улучшения производительности
Помимо новых алгоритмов, были разработаны усовершенствования, чтобы повысить производительность существующих методов SVM. Эти усовершенствования включают:
-
Ускоренные алгоритмы: Использование эффективных алгоритмов оптимизации для ускорения обучения модели SVM.
-
Регуляризация L1: Добавление регуляризации L1 к целевой функции SVM для улучшения общности модели.
-
Многоядерные реализации: Реализация алгоритмов SVM на многоядерных процессорах для параллельной обработки.
Приложения в различных областях
SVM находят применение в различных областях, в том числе:
-
Обработка изображений: Классификация и распознавание объектов на изображениях.
-
Обработка естественного языка: Анализ текста, классификация документов и извлечение информации.
-
Биоинформатика: Анализ данных о геномах и предсказание структуры белка.
-
Финансы: Прогнозирование фондовых рынков и управление рисками.
Заключение
SVM продолжают оставаться мощным и универсальным методом машинного обучения. Новые алгоритмы, улучшения производительности и приложения расширяют возможности SVM и делают их пригодными для решения широкого круга проблем в различных областях. По мере дальнейшего развития SVM можно ожидать, что они будут играть еще более важную роль в мире машинного обучения.